Chris Fichtl represents leading insurance companies in complex coverage litigation and extra-contractual disputes in both state and federal courts throughout the country. With comprehensive experience handling high-exposure claims, Chris advises insurers on a wide range of coverage issues, including environmental contamination, asbestos, lead paint, construction defects, labor law, additional insured, clergy abuse, sex abuse, product liability, professional liability, other insurance and malpractice.
Chris has successfully litigated complex insurance matters at both trial and appellate levels, securing favorable outcomes for his clients.
Chris understands the importance of balancing legal strategy with practical business solutions. He works closely with insurance professionals to develop resolution strategies that mitigate risk, control costs and achieve client objectives efficiently.

Cases and Experience
- Resolved complex insurance issues related to the multi-million-dollar Champlain Towers Collapse Litigation in Florida
- Resolved a multi-million-dollar insurance coverage dispute between an engineering firm’s general liability and professional liability insurers related to numerous negligent construction and design lawsuits throughout the Northeastern United States
- Obtained summary judgment in a multi-million-dollar medical malpractice action, addressing a novel legal issue in New York regarding the number of “Dental Incidents,” which was upheld on appeal
- Secured summary judgment in class actions involving thousands of plaintiffs nationwide, arguing that claims related to alcohol advertising did not trigger coverage for “bodily injury” or fall within liquor liability endorsements. This decision was upheld on appeal
- Resolved a large Methyl Tertiary Butyl Ether (MTBE) pollution coverage litigation involving a major petroleum manufacturer facing multi-state lawsuits brought by Attorneys General seeking compensation of billions of dollars for soil and groundwater contamination from MTBE
- Successfully litigated multi-million-dollar coverage disputes involving clergy abuse claims in Montana and Minnesota, navigating complex bankruptcy considerations to minimize insurer exposure
